Abstract

25 winter-type bread wheat genotypes were evaluated in two consecutive years (2010 and 2011) in the nursery of Cereal Research Non-Profit Company (CRNPC) to test the stability of grain yield and quality traits of CRNPC-bred varieties. In spite of the earlier trends the extremely wet 2010 year’s grain yield became significantly lower and bread-making quality proved to be poorer than in the dry 2011 year. The most significant reasons of those found to be the very strong disease (mostly leaf rust and Fusarium) infection pressure in the highly precipitated 2010 year. Other, minor reasons were water logging stress, and harvest deficits due to the remarkable lodging of wheat. Stability of grain yield and different quality traits (wet gluten content, gluten stability, kernel hardness, farinograph water absorption, farinograph value, Zeleny-value, falling number) were evaluated by regression calculations to test the varieties’ adaptability to the different year effects. In case of yield, a wide variation was found in stability of grain output. In cases of quality traits, the most sensitive traits were falling number, farinograph water absorption and developing time of dough.
